Strange Mysteries



Scathing and wracking against rhythms of tomorrow,
living in tempos of another lifetime.

Searching for effervescent liveliness hidden within
the fruition of positive energy.

Culminating in the essence of an interior atmosphere,
collecting information that is hiding away.

Being blinded in the silence of another time, yet
stretching out in the limelight on this edge of night.

Wanting to love you forever and ever, holding you closer
with every note being played tonight.

Accosting the quiet atmosphere with an elliptical and
opaque solution rushing around in strange mysteries.

All the while being surrounded by the blessedness of
God as we sang, Amen, Amen, as your life ended on a
holy note.
